With the recently founded software company CEMS, CRUX is investing heavily in the development of automating its consulting and engineering work. And the end user in the field is reaping the full benefits of this, says the proud director Jacco Haasnoot.

CEMS, which stands for CRUX Engineering MicroServices BV in full, has been the new addition to the CRUX family since January 1. The start of the company gives CRUX the opportunity to further develop IT services and products towards the market. "From CEMS we will offer MicroServices in the field of geotechnical engineering, geohydrology and monitoring," Haasnoot explains. "These MicroServices are cloud-based tools that via an interface (API, ed.) can be part of a design process or another form of automated service."

Software and platform

The latest product bears the name PileCore and is thus directly linked to one of CRUX's core activities: making calculations regarding pile foundations. "From our geotechnical expertise we focus with PileCore on the so-called computational heart, the place where pile calculations are made," continues Haasnoot. "That computational heart runs in the cloud and can be accessed through various user interfaces. The online automation platform for the engineering and construction industry VIKTOR provides the right basis for this. Together we provide an environment in which you can automate design processes and tie different software programs together. The result is an optimal integrated architectural design that is also faster, more accurate and without the risk of errors."

Complete design

With the combination of software and a digital platform, the two partners offer a customized tool that allows users to access the information and functionalities they need. But that's not all. "Again, the story does not stop at making calculations for pile foundations alone," said Haasnoot. "The software and the platform are the basic components of a completely automated process within which you can create a complete design in no time from various disciplines and with all the computing power a computer offers today. For example, for an infra work, apartment complex or distribution center. Precisely in that versatility and broad applicability lies the power of this new tool."
